Grand Canyon University!  One of Arizona’s leading institutions of higher learning. 

Located in the Valley of Sun in the heart of Phoenix, Arizona, GCU is a regionally accredited, private, nondenominational Christian University. 

As an online full-time faculty member, you will provide program instruction incorporating innovative teaching methodologies, cutting-edge technologies and other industry trends reflecting advancements in your discipline. You will also have the opportunity to work at a thriving diverse campus and with online student populations. If you are highly motivated and passionate about teaching exceptional quality instruction in modern facilities with smaller class sizes, we would like to hear from you. Grand Canyon University’s Online Instruction Department is seeking Full-Time Faculty candidates to teach courses in our Master of Science in Clinical Mental Health program. This is an e-learning, remote position.

Do you want to work collaboratively across all colleges, and with industry leaders to promote human flourishing?  We are especially interested in applicants who can strengthen the diversity of our academic community and integrate faith.

What will you do:

  • Prepares and delivers competency-based online instruction by providing theory and practice education. Instructs and facilitates a meaningful learning experience of the core competencies within the curriculum.

  • Ensures learning objectives are met using methods within the e-learning modality.

  • Through e-learning modality students in counseling programs meet and work closely with the core faculty.

  • Collaborates and offers recommendations to counseling program leads on curriculum related matters.

  • Stimulates class discussions and fosters and encourages an online culture of learning that values mutual respect, academic responsibility, life-long learning, diversity and ethics, as well as personal and professional development.

  • Administers and grades student assessments.

  • Provides substantive, holistic feedback to support the numerical score awarded for assignments and assessments.

  • Demonstrates effective written communication skills (i.e. clarity, spelling, grammar), and an overall professional and respectful tone in communications with students in the e-learning environment.

  • Support student learning through multiple delivery methods, including phone calls and emails.

  • Supports adherence to CACREP standards and policies

What will you need:

  • Doctoral degree in Counselor Education and Supervision preferably from a CACREP-accredited program or related doctoral degree AND have been employed as full-time faculty member in a counselor education program before July 1, 2013.

  • Independently licensed or certified as a professional counselor or school counselor

  • Maintain an active membership to a recognized professional counseling association (American Counseling Association (ACA) or American School Counseling Association (ASCA)  preferred.  

  • Show evidence of advocacy/professional service, research, and scholarly activities in counseling. 

  • Be willing to work in an accelerated learning format, and work in an e-learning environment with students on a daily basis.

  • Provide 24-hour turnaround responses to student questions and concerns.

  • Role model the University's Doctrinal Statement, Ethical Position Statement and Mission of Grand Canyon University.
